Their 90-degree angle design allows for flexible water flow control and convenient installation in confined spaces.
90-degree angle valves are commonly installed in water supply systems for sinks, toilets, and washing machines. Proper installation ensures leak-proof performance and enhances the efficiency of the plumbing system.
Step-by-Step Guide for Installing a 90 Degree Angle Valve
1. Preparation Before Installation
- Turn off the main water supply to prevent leakage during installation.
- Prepare a wrench, Teflon tape (PTFE tape), and sealing gaskets.
- Check the pipe and valve compatibility, ensuring the correct size and thread type.
2. Apply Sealing Tape
- Wrap Teflon tape around the threaded end of the 90-degree angle valve.
- Ensure the tape is wrapped 2-3 times evenly to enhance sealing.
3. Installing the 90 Degree Angle Valve
- Align the valve with the wall outlet and screw it in by hand to avoid cross-threading.
- Use a wrench to tighten the connection firmly.
- Ensure that the outlet of the valve is positioned correctly, typically facing downward or sideways, depending on the installation requirements.
4. Connecting the Hose or Faucet
- Attach the hose or faucet connector to the 90-degree angle valve outlet.
- Use a wrench to secure the connection but avoid overtightening, which may damage the threads.
- If required, apply additional sealing tape on the hose thread to prevent leaks.
5. Testing for Leaks
- Turn on the main water supply gradually.
- Open the 90-degree angle valve slowly and check for any leaks around the connections.
- If leaks occur, slightly tighten the valve or reapply sealing tape.
